Transaction 6f3378a4e81e066f76aa72861f77e35077938e889f81d59ebaf77375c693c990
1 Input
1 Output
-
6f3378a4e81e066f76aa72861f77e35077938e889f81d59ebaf77375c693c990:0
- value
- 25473
- script pubkey
- OP_0 OP_PUSHBYTES_20 5ddb33343d9001a98df4717752abb22ee5895c51
- address
- bc1qthdnxdpajqq6nr05w9m492aj9mjcjhz3vp20aq